Add confirmation dialog for delete actions.
-------------------------------------------

                 Key: CAY-1011
                 URL: https://issues.apache.org/cayenne/browse/CAY-1011
             Project: Cayenne
          Issue Type: Improvement
          Components: CayenneModeler GUI
    Affects Versions: 3.0
            Reporter: Kevin Menard
            Assignee: Andrus Adamchik


Apparently I'm foolish enough to constantly confuse the entity level and 
attribute/relationship level delete buttons.  As a result, I constantly delete 
the wrong thing.  With no undo support, this means closing the modeler, 
reopening, and redoing any work I hadn't save beforehand.  While I wholly 
acknowledge that a pop-up confirmation dialog may very well get ignored (a big 
chunk of my thesis revolved around this), adding that extra step may at least 
help prevent deletions due to inadvertent clicks.  If it became particularly 
annoying, we could add a switch to globally disable the confirmations.

-- 
This message is automatically generated by JIRA.
-
You can reply to this email to add a comment to the issue online.

Reply via email to